How the Maths Behind the Calculator Works
At its heart the calculator uses straightforward expected-value and time-to-wager computations. It converts deposit and bonus amounts into total funds available for play, multiplies wagering requirements by the specified base (bonus or deposit+bonus), and simulates average expected losses using RTP assumptions.
Step-by-step logic
- Compute total stakeable balance = deposit + bonus (if stakeable immediately).
- Compute wagering target = wagering requirement × relevant base.
- Estimate number of bets to hit target = wagering target ÷ average bet size.
- Estimate expected loss during this period = (1 − RTP) × amount wagered;
- Estimate net balance after completing wagering = starting balance − expected loss.
- Calculate EV and probability bands using a normal approximation or Monte Carlo sample for variance-aware estimates.
Practical Example for an Australian Player
Example scenario in Stake AU1 Mobile App:
- Deposit: AUD 200
- Bonus: 50% up to AUD 100
- Wagering: 30× bonus
- Average bet: AUD 1
- RTP: 96%
Calculator steps:
- Total bonus credited: AUD 100 → Total balance = AUD 300.
- Wagering target = 30 × 100 = AUD 3,000.
- Number of bets needed at AUD 1 = 3,000 bets.
- Expected loss on total staked = (1 − 0.96) × 3,000 = AUD 120.
- Estimated balance after wagering = 300 − 120 = AUD 180.
- Net result vs initial deposit = −AUD 20 (you’d be down compared to the original deposit), with a variance that could produce higher or lower outcomes.
The Stake Monthly Bonus Calculator will show these numbers and may display a confidence interval showing possible upsides or downsides depending on variance assumptions.
How to Use It Wisely on Stake AU1 Mobile App
Use the calculator as a decision tool rather than a promise. It is most useful for:
- Comparing multiple bonus offers (e.g., 50% up to AUD 100 vs 25% up to AUD 300)
- Adjusting bet sizes to finish wagering inside the promotional window
- Understanding whether a bonus increases or decreases long-term EV
Tips:
- Prefer games with higher RTP when completing wagering, unless stake restrictions apply.
- Lower variance games reduce the chance of quick bankroll swings that could ruin completion chances.
- Watch for game weightings: some Stake promotions restrict contribution percentages for certain titles, adjust RTP assumptions accordingly.
Limitations and Caveats
The calculator cannot predict jackpots, large wins, or house edge variations per game round. It assumes average RTP and stationary play patterns; actual results may deviate significantly due to variance. Also, the app may not automatically account for excluded games, max bet rules, or bonus expiration nuances, always read the terms inside Stake AU1 Mobile App.
